Roblox has acquired Morpheus AI, a video world models lab, to advance Roblox Reality - its hybrid architecture pairing the game engine with AI for photorealistic, multiplayer worlds.

  • 01. Roblox announced the acquisition of Morpheus AI Inc., an AI lab building video world models.
  • 02. The deal is framed as a strategic step toward the Roblox Reality vision unveiled in April 2026.
  • 03. Roblox Reality is a hybrid architecture - the game engine handles physics and persistence while a video world model layers photorealistic visuals on top.
  • 04. The video world model runs on edge H200/B200-class GPUs and acts as a super-upsampler targeting 2K at 60 Hz.
  • 05. Roblox argues video world models alone are fragile - pairing one with a traditional engine is meant to deliver photorealism with persistent state and multiplayer logic.
Roblox has acquired Morpheus AI, a specialist laboratory developing video world models, as part of its ambitious push towards photorealistic gaming through its Roblox Reality platform. The acquisition represents a significant shift for the company that built its gaming empire on deliberately blocky, low-fidelity avatars and environments. Roblox Reality employs a hybrid architecture that combines traditional game engine functionality with AI-powered visual enhancement. The conventional engine manages core gaming mechanics such as physics simulation, data persistence, and multiplayer synchronisation, whilst a video world model overlays photorealistic visuals on top. This system runs on edge GPUs, functioning essentially as an advanced upsampling solution that transforms basic game worlds into realistic environments. The challenge with video world models lies in their inherent fragility when used independently. Roblox has previously described standalone video models as "vivid dreams" - visually spectacular but temporary and isolated experiences that lack persistence and shared gameplay elements. By integrating these models with robust game engine infrastructure, Roblox aims to deliver photorealistic gaming that maintains continuity and multiplayer functionality. The Morpheus AI acquisition brings the technical expertise necessary to develop the AI-powered visual component of this hybrid system. However, the success of this strategy ultimately depends on whether Roblox's millions of creators will embrace the transition from their current blocky aesthetic to photorealistic rendering - a fundamental bet the company has now committed significant resources to pursuing.
